How do i enable bluetooth on dell E5410? - Dell Inspiron M5030 Laptop

Anonymous,
You will need to make sure your wifi catcher switch is turned on. It is located on the Front Left side edge of the chassis. Move the switch to the left or right to turn on/off. You can also check the system bios to verify that the bluetooth is enabled.

SOURCE: I have a Dell Latitude

Glad to HELP YOU!

First you have to make sure that you have the DRIVER for your Bluetooth card. Just go
-> double-click on MY COMPUTER > PROPERTIES > HARDWARE > DEVICE MANAGER and see if your Bluetooth device is working properly.
If not you can download the driver that suits your operating system from HERE.
After that you can take the following steps:
# turn on your machine and let it boot into Windows
# press the Fn+F2 keys to enable Bluetooth connectivity; locate the array of green lights near the display; also check that Bluetooth connectivity is enabled by identifying the light next to the Bluetooth symbol is lit
# go START > CONTROL PANEL > BLUETOOTH DEVICES
# click the OPTIONS tab and activate TURN DISCOVERY ON.
Bluetooth capabilities are now enabled on your Latitude!

Dell E5410 bluetooth not ditecting

Hi Ratnayake RM,
your Dell E5410 is a superb machine. I am telling you some ways to fix the Bluetooth issue. , (assuming you're using Windows 7) if the Bluetooth drivers are installed, then you can right click on the Windows Taskbar, select Properties from the pop-up menu, now in the Taskbar tab's Notification Area select Customize..., see/make-sure that the Bluetooth Icon can be displayed on the Taskbar. After that (assuming that it hadn't already been visible on the Taskbar), you should be able to enable/disable Bluetooth from its System Tray Taskbar icon.Head into Device Manager and check to see if the bluetooth drivers are installed. I'm guessing you are using Windows 7, so go to the stat menu, right-click 'Computer' and press 'Manage'. This will open the Computer Management window, from here click Device Manager on the left coloumn. There should be a Bluetooth Radios drop down menu.
If that is there and there are no question marks next to the items, it means the bluetooth drivers are installed and it should be working. You should also see some bluetooth items under the Network Adapters drop down.
If you cant see the Bluetooth Radio's drop down, it may be because the drivers arent installed. If that's the case, the radio should be listed somewhere down the list with a question mark next to it. Go to the manufacterurs website and find the drivers for the bluetooth module and that should fix it.
OR
Have you tried pressing Windows Key+X? It brings up the Mobility Center in Windows 7. Your Bluetooth may be off or something.

How to enable bluetooth ?

check to see if you have bluetooth driver installed

  • Click on "Start" and right click on "Computer".
  • Click on "Manage".
  • Click on "Device Manager".
  • Under "Network adapters", you will find the bluetooth driver listed.
you need to install bluetooth driver from dell website if it is not listed
